李伍铜矿床控矿构造地质特征及演化模式探讨
引用本文:杜亚军,田竞亚.李伍铜矿床控矿构造地质特征及演化模式探讨[J].四川地质学报,1996(3).
作者姓名:杜亚军  田竞亚
作者单位:四川省地矿局404地质队
摘    要:四川李伍铜矿床是我国西南地区一个中型富铜矿床,其矿床历经了多期次的构造演化和叠加。江浪穹隆体的变形变质对早期的矿源层具改造、矿液初步富集作用;构造岩性层控制了李伍铜矿床的产出与分布,S3期沿S2面理发育起来的大型平卧褶皱控制了矿体的空间形态,成穹阶段形成的滑脱剪切带是矿液运移的通道,也是找矿的有利场所,该带中次级逆冲断面及EW向挤压时期形成的S3面理挠曲是容矿空间,变形与成穹作用双重机制对该矿床构造的形成至关重要。

关 键 词:构造岩性层,滑脱剪切带,平卧褶皱

STRUCTURAL CONTROL AND EVOLUTIONARY MODEL FOR LIWU COPPER DEPOSIT
Du Yajun and Tian Jingya.STRUCTURAL CONTROL AND EVOLUTIONARY MODEL FOR LIWU COPPER DEPOSIT[J].Acta Geologica Sichuan,1996(3).
Authors:Du Yajun and Tian Jingya
Abstract:Liwu copper deposit, Sichuan, a medium-scale pay copper deposit is characterized by multiphase tectonic evolution. Deformation and metamorphism of Jianglang domal body was responsible for reformation of the source bed and for primary enrichment in ore material. Tectonic-lithologic layer gets the orebodies under the control. Shape of the orebodies is controlled by large recumbent folds which are developed along foliation S2 in the period S3.Decollement shear zone in doming stage acted as pathway of ore fluid and precipitating site of ore material. Thrust fault in the shear zone and foliation S3 formed by EW compression acts as host structure. Deformation and doming are of importance to the formation of ore-control structure.
Keywords:tectonic-lithologic layer  decollement shear zone  recumbent fold
